Pro Tips for Success
Perfectly Cooked Sausage
- For evenly cooked sausage patties, press them slightly with a spatula while they cook. This allows the heat to distribute evenly.
- Consider using a meat thermometer. The internal temperature should reach 160°F to ensure safety and optimal flavor.
- If you want an extra burst of flavor, try adding your favorite herbs or spices to the sausage before cooking; it elevates the dish tremendously.
Pancake Mastery
- Make sure not to overmix your pancake batter. A few lumps are perfectly fine and result in fluffier pancakes.
- Keep the heat on medium, adjusting if necessary. If the pancakes are browning too quickly, lower the heat to ensure they cook through.
- Use a cookie scoop for perfect-sized pancakes. The uniform size makes for stunning stacks, adding to the visual appeal of your dish.
Storage and Freshness
- Store leftover pancakes in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. This keeps them fresh and ready for reheating.
- To freeze pancakes, place a piece of parchment paper between each pancake before storing them in a freezer bag. This method allows you to easily separate them when you crave a quick breakfast.
- Reheat the pancakes in a toaster or microwave for convenience, ensuring they regain their fluffy texture. Add a drizzle of syrup and some fresh fruit for a refreshing touch.
